1. Faster Candidate Screening
One of the most significant advantages of AI is its ability to screen resumes efficiently. Traditional resume screening can take several days or even weeks, especially for high-volume hiring campaigns. AI-powered systems can analyze resumes instantly and shortlist candidates who meet specific job requirements.
This automation significantly reduces time-to-hire and helps recruiters identify top talent more quickly. As a result, organizations can secure highly skilled candidates before competitors make offers.
2. Enhanced Candidate Matching
AI algorithms use advanced data analysis techniques to match candidates with job roles more accurately. These systems evaluate technical skills, certifications, project experience, and career progression patterns to identify suitable candidates.
The growing AI impact on IT hiring process in India demonstrates how technology can improve hiring precision while reducing recruitment errors. Better matching leads to improved employee retention and higher job satisfaction rates.
3. Improved Recruitment Analytics
AI tools provide valuable insights into hiring trends, candidate behavior, and recruitment performance. Organizations can track metrics such as source effectiveness, hiring success rates, and candidate engagement levels.
These insights help businesses optimize recruitment strategies and make informed hiring decisions based on real-time data rather than assumptions.

Despite its advantages, AI adoption in recruitment comes with certain challenges. Organizations must ensure that AI systems are trained using high-quality data to avoid biased outcomes. Poorly designed algorithms can unintentionally reinforce existing hiring biases.
Data privacy and compliance are also important considerations. Companies must implement robust security measures to protect candidate information and comply with relevant regulations.
Additionally, human oversight remains essential. While AI can enhance efficiency, final hiring decisions should involve experienced recruiters and hiring managers who can evaluate cultural fit, communication skills, and leadership potential.
